Sensata | Crydom Solid-State Relay, Zero-Cross Switching Type, Triac Output - D2W Series - D2W203F


When you need to safely switch a circuit but space is at a premium, opt for this PCB-mounted solid-state relay from Sensata | Crydom. Thanks to its diminutive dimensions of just 43.2 (L) x 11.9 (W) x 29.9mm (H), this miniature marvel will fit comfortably in the tightest of spots. It's a zero-cross switching type, meaning it won't connect the output to the load until the waveform is at 0V. This makes it a safe choice for delicate components like incandescent bulbs that can be damaged by high in-rush currents. Thanks to the triac output type, this device is ideally suited to low-power AC loads, including motor starters, lights and contactors.

• Internal snubber network offers an extra layer of protection against electrical faults
• Wide operating temperature range between -30°C and +80°C for use in extreme conditions
• Featherlight weight of 17g to place minimal strain on your equipment

What's the contact configuration on this device?


This relay features an SPST configuration, meaning it has one position and can be used to control a single circuit.

Caution

Derating will limit the maximum load current at temperatures above 25°C
